Sadegh Ebrahimi has a diverse work experience, starting in 2009 as a Teacher of Electronics at the National Organization for Development of Exceptional Talents (Sampad). In 2013, they worked as an Intern in Computer Architecture at Rambus. From 2017 to 2017, Ebrahimi was a Software Engineer at Oracle, where they contributed to a research project on event clustering. Sadegh then joined Stanford University as a Postdoctoral Scholar in AI and Neuroscience from 2019 to 2021. In 2021, they worked at The Feinstein Institutes as a Neural Engineer and Researcher. Following that, Ebrahimi joined Neuvotion, Inc. in 2021 as the Lead Software and AI Engineer. Currently, they are employed at Synchron as a Senior Machine Learning Engineer focusing on Brain-Computer Interface (BCI) technology.
Sadegh Ebrahimi has an impressive education history in the field of Electrical Engineering. Sadegh started their academic journey at Sharif University of Technology from 2008 to 2012, where they obtained a Bachelor's Degree. Sadegh then pursued their Master's Degree at Stanford University from 2012 to 2015, specializing in Electrical Engineering. Continuing their studies at Stanford, Sadegh earned their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) in Electrical Engineering from 2015 to 2019.
In addition to their academic achievements, Sadegh has also obtained a certification in Blackrock Neurotech Neural Recording/Stimulation Training from Blackrock Neurotech in June 2022.
